#ffadde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ffadde is composed of 100% red, 67.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.2% magenta, 12.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 324.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 83.9%. #ffadde color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ff5bbd.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#ffadde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ffadde has RGB values of R:255, G:173,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.13, K:0. Its decimal value is 16756190.

Hex triplet ffadde #ffadde
RGB Decimal 255, 173, 222 rgb(255,173,222)
RGB Percent 100, 67.8, 87.1 rgb(100%,67.8%,87.1%)
CMYK 0, 32, 13, 0
HSL 324.1°, 100, 83.9 hsl(324.1,100%,83.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 324.1°, 32.2, 100
Web Safe ff99cc #ff99cc
CIE-LAB 79.854, 37.003, -12.409
XYZ 69.367, 56.424, 76.34
xyY 0.343, 0.279, 56.424
CIE-LCH 79.854, 39.029, 341.461
CIE-LUV 79.854, 46.243, -25.674
Hunter-Lab 75.116, 33.387, -7.675
Binary 11111111, 10101101,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#ffadde

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10000a is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ffadde

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d3d7 is the less saturated color, while #ffadde is the most saturated one.
